IP address 31.13.247.151 lookup, whois and location finder

IP address  31.13.247.151
31.13.247.151  Bulgaria
IPv4
31.13.247.151
Neterra Ltd.
Delta
31.13.247.0 - 31.13.247.255
Europe/Sofia (UTC+2)
Bulgaria 
Ruse
Rousse
43.856399536133, 25.97080039978
Show